511904
0000000000000000003bdd6898431fdfa2084153282ffbc413d67fd65f988594
Time
03-04-2018 11:42:59 (Local)
Sponsored
Transaction Fees
0.00334669
BTC
Confirmations
391620
Total Amounts
880513.96618133 USDT
Transaction Counts
14
Previous Block:
Merkle Root:
bfa2883840c5209fa24e710d0f660b8186a66dd43e566bca1d13236ae6fc3ada